Corner Left Top   Palace On Wheels  Corner Right Top
     
 
The Palace on Wheels travel package takes you to a vibrating journey to the royal land of sand dunes and regal palaces. Visit the majestic expanse where Royal Rajputs lived in a grand style. Explore this imperial land on the Palace on Wheels, the luxurious train of India that carries with it an intrinsic ambience that goes perfectly well with the majestic charm and beauty spread so lavishly here and there in Rajasthan. Palace on Wheels
The Palace on wheels is rated as one of the top ten luxury train journeys in the world. It offers you a heart-rending trip to the splendid forts and palaces of Rajasthan in just seven days. Also discover the royal history of Taj Mahal in Agra. The journey to the hinterland of the desert starts every Wednesday evening at 1800 hrs from Delhi and ends on the following Wednesday early in the morning at 0730 hrs.
 
     
  07 Nights / 08 Days Palace on Wheels Tour  
     
 
Day 01, Wednesday :- Delhi /Jaipur Jaipur
Place: Delhi Safdarjung Railway Station. Self report, by 1700 hrs at railway station for traditional welcome & check-in formalities Time free for photo-shoot with traditionally attired Palace On Wheels staff. Be escorted to your private cabins by Saloon Attendant Choice to proceed to Bar Lounge for complimentary champagne welcome drink Dinner served from 1930 Hrs onwards in dining car.
 
 
Day 02, Thursday :- Jaipur Arrival (02.00 hrs. Departure 19.30 hrs)  
Royal Welcome by Elephants at the station & proceed for visit to St Albert Museum, Pink City Palace & recently declared UNESCO World Heritage Site of Jantar Mantar (sun Observatory) Photo stop at Hawa Mahal (Palace Of winds) Afternoon excursion to Hill Fort Palace of Amber and enjoy ride up the steep ramparts on festively decorated elephants Enjoy lunch in a restaurant ,located in Fort premises Later discover the beauty of 16th century well preserved Palace,with rare fusion of combined Rajput and Mughal architecture Time free for shopping & return to train for onboard dinner.
 
     
 
Day 03, Friday :- Jaisalmer (Arrival: 08.15 hrs. Departure 23.00 hrs) Jaipur
On Friday, the third day Palace On Wheels arrives at 06.15 hrs at Jaisalmer. At 0930 Hrs,proceed for walk through the 12th century built living Golden Fort complex,standing at a height of hundred meters over jaisalmer town The fort offers 99 bastions & is a splendid sight in the a fternoon sun. The fort is entered through a forbidding series of massive gates leading to a large courtyard Visit Patwon ki Haveli,one of the largest and most elaborate mansion houses .-which is five storeys high & extensively carved. Nearby is located a group of 15th century built Jain Temples,which are beautifully carved & have a library hosting some of the oldest manuscripts of India. Return to train for Lunch & rest. At 1630 Hrs proceed for excursion to Sam sand Dunes for Camel joy ride & sunset photo shoot opportunity Later enjoy Cultural Program & Dinner Night return to train & depart.
 
     
 
Day 04, Saturday :- Jodhpur (Arrival: 07.00 hrs. Departure 15.30 hrs) Jodhpur
Set at the edge of the Thar Desert, the imperial town of Jodhpur ,was founded in 15th century & echoes with tales of antiquity. At 0830 Hrs proceed for sightseeing of 15th century built Mehrangarh Fort complex ,atop a rocky hill which soars 125 Mts. above Jodhpur town The Palace complex it is approached by a series of gateways set at an angle so that enemy armies could not charge,with any success. Once past the Fort gates, you have access to breath taking Palatial Apartments(Mahal) ,overlooking wide courtyards.Also visit the museum,having wide & impressive collection of Royal dresses & Medieval weapons. Nearby the Fort complex is located, late 19th century built Jaswant Thada,a cluster of royal cenotaphs in white marble. Lunch at Palace Hotel Return to train & depart.
 
     
 
Day 05, Sunday :- Sawai Madhopur (Arrival: 04.00 hrs. Departure: 10.30 Hrs)  
Moving on from the desert kingdom of Jodhpur, on the fifth day of the royal retreat in Palace on Wheels you will be in Sawai Madhopur at 04.00 hrs. After you enjoy the breakfast at the Castle Jhoomar Baori enter the Ranthambore National Park with the adjoining Aravali and the Vindhya ranges. Your excitement is bound to rise, as you get ready to visit another royal dignitary in his kingdom.
 
Arrival Chittaurgarh at 15.30 Hrs
On the fifth day of the journey aboard the Palace On Wheels after a date with the royal tigers at Ranthambore National Park, you arrive at Chittaurgarh at 15.30 hrs. The story of Chittaurgarh is a saga of valour, tenacity and sacrifice. Chittaurgarh (also Chittorgarh) was sacked three times. The Fort of Chittaurgarh is a treasure trove of history and offers to the traveller an insight into the life of the Great Rajput rulers.
 
 
 
Day 06, Monday : Arrival Udaipur at 15.30 hrs Chittaurgarh
After onboard breakfast proceed to visit 17th Century built -- City Palace complex ,standing on a rocky promontory with eleven constituent mahals (palaces), balconies, towers and cupolas. Walk across to nearby located Crystal Gallery, -personal collection from H.H. of Udaipur & later enjoy boat ride around the world famous "Lake Palace Hotel" perched atop a small island in Lake Pichola. Proceed for lunch to Palace Hotel. Time free to visit the Royal Gardens at Saheliyon Ki Bari & return to train by 3 pm & depart.
 
 
Day 07, Tuesday :- Bharatpur (Arrival: 06.30 hrs. Departure 11.45 hrs) Udaipur
Bharatpur Bird Sanctuary is spread over 29 sq k.m.has been listed by UNESCO as a world heritage site Not only is it house to more than 375 species of Indian birds, but also attracts birds from places like Europe, Siberia, China and Tibet Early morning 0630 hrs to 0800 hrs,enjoy a cycle rickshaw ride through wetlands of Keoladeo Ghana National Park Return to train for breakfast & depart.

Arrival Agra (Arrival - 14.30 Hrs)
 
  On arrival at Agra Railway station proceed to luxury hotel for lunch. Later visit UNESCO World Heritage Site of Agra Fort,seat of mighty Mughal Empire from 16th to early 18th century. Now awaits for your arrival,the flawless beauty in marble, one of seven wonders of modern world - The Taj Mahal,often referred to as ode to love.Evening drive back to railway station to board the train.Dinner on Board.  
     
 
Day 08, Wednesday :- Arrival Delhi 06.00 hrs  
Early Mornning arrive at Delhi Safdarjung Railway station. Breakfast on board - Check out and proceed for next destination with the great memories.

Facilities on Board (Individual)  
Individual Facilities
 
Accomodation :14 fully air conditioned deluxe salons, each a combination of 4 twin bedded chambers with channel music, intercom, attached toilets, running hot and cold water, shower, wall to wall carpeting and other amenities.

Luggage Collection :  Your luggage is picked up and taken to your respective salons without your worrying about it.

Arrival Kit : Each guest is provided with an arrival kit consisting of stationery items, brochures, cards etc. Anything additional can be asked for, from the attendant, always available at your service.

Attendant 'Khidmatgar' : An attendant or 'Khidmatgar' is always available at your service, to take care of your travel needs.

Meals : An exotic array of dishes to choose from - Continental, Chinese, Indian and Rajasthani cuisines are available on the Palace-On-Wheels.

Mineral Water : We make sure, the greatest gift of nature bestowed on us i.e. Water is made available to you in its purest form. Mineral water is made available to you all through the journey.

Newspapers/Magazines : The leading dailies and newspapers greet you every morning over a simmering hot cup of tea or beverage of your choice. Also available for you is a large collection of magazines.

Security : Adequate safety arrangements are made for you as well as your personal belongings in the train itself.

Toiletries : All essential toiletries like soaps, shampoos, moisturizers etc. are provided in the train.

Wine : A complimentary bottle of fine Indian wine to the royal guests (per cabin), courtesy Palace-On-Wheels.

For Disabled Persons : There is special; assistance available in the form of wheel chairs, crèches and a special attendant for manual assistance.
 
     
 
Common Facilities  
Bar : A well stocked bar serves wine, liquor and spirits of Indian and International make, to keep you in 'High Spirits.

Indoor Games : Chess, Playing Cards, Chinese Checkers, Carrom Board and Crossword Puzzles are available

Lounge :  A lounge for relaxing, interacting, making friends, getting together and indulging in games.

Mail Box : A mail box is provided on board, for posting your mail.

Medical Aid :  Your health obviously tops the chart of our priority list. First Aid is available on the train whereas a doctor can be arranged on call at very next station.

Restaurants : Two lavish and beautifully done restaurants; "The Maharaja" and "The Maharani" serve mouth watering Continental, Chinese, Indian and Rajasthani cuisines that would definitely make way to your heart through your stomach.

Shopping : Certain handicrafts and other special items of Rajasthani origin can be bought from State Govt. owned Emporia while you visit the places covered by the Palace-On-Wheels.

Smoking : The Palace-On-Wheels is a no-smoking train. However, if you wish to smoke, please contact your captain for guidance.
